Details

The Assistance for Goat Unit (10+1) for SC Beneficiaries scheme provides financial support to Scheduled Caste livestock keepers in the form of a subsidy. The maximum subsidy amount is Rs. 45,000 or 50% of the actual unit cost, whichever is less. This scheme aims to promote animal husbandry among SC beneficiaries by facilitating the establishment of goat units.

Eligibility

Only Scheduled Caste livestock keepers can apply. There are no specific income limits or educational qualifications required.

Application Process

Online

  1. Visit the Ikhedut portal: Ikhedut Portal
  2. Fill out the application form available on the portal.
  3. Submit required documents: Aadhar Card, Caste Certificate, Identity Card, Ration Card.
  4. Submit the application online.
